全國最多中醫師線上諮詢網站-台灣中醫網
發文 回覆 瀏覽次數:1454
推到 Plurk!
推到 Facebook!

dbf 的 cdx 被刪除了, 如何從程式中做出 index

尚未結案
fadichen
初階會員


發表:29
回覆:68
積分:29
註冊:2003-09-11

發送簡訊給我
#1 引用回覆 回覆 發表時間:2003-09-15 21:20:53 IP:203.204.xxx.xxx 未訂閱
大家好 我的資料庫是 dbf, 索引是 cdx, 可是我的 cdx 被刪除後如何從程式中產生 一加入 index就出現錯誤 Table1.AddIndex('NAME','NAME',[ixExpression]); 用 table1 開啟時出現 Production index file missing Corrupt or cannot interpret index key open read only fail open open and detach 該如何用程式去做index 呢
P.D.
版主


發表:603
回覆:4038
積分:3874
註冊:2006-10-31

發送簡訊給我
#2 引用回覆 回覆 發表時間:2003-09-15 21:56:47 IP:61.66.xxx.xxx 未訂閱
引言: 大家好 我的資料庫是 dbf, 索引是 cdx, 可是我的 cdx 被刪除後如何從程式中產生 一加入 index就出現錯誤 Table1.AddIndex('NAME','NAME',[ixExpression]); 用 table1 開啟時出現 Production index file missing Corrupt or cannot interpret index key open read only fail open open and detach 該如何用程式去做index 呢
1. delphi 內建元件並不支援cdx,ndx,ntx,idx, 只支援 mdx(dbase5) 2.addindex 只能建立出 mdx,或 paradox 的 px,xg?, yg? 的格式 3.如果想要支援上述的格式, 到下網址下載這個元件(for VCL版本) http://www.vistasoftware.com/EvalProductList.asp?ref=evalemail 應可解決你的問題, 但這是要 $的, 下載可以有30天試用期!
fadichen
初階會員


發表:29
回覆:68
積分:29
註冊:2003-09-11

發送簡訊給我
#3 引用回覆 回覆 發表時間:2004-03-14 02:28:27 IP:61.230.xxx.xxx 未訂閱
delphi can use cdx since delphi3. if you delete the .cdx of a dbf, then the dbf can not be open for indexing.
系統時間:2024-05-18 21:38:00
聯絡我們 | Delphi K.Top討論版
本站聲明
1. 本論壇為無營利行為之開放平台,所有文章都是由網友自行張貼,如牽涉到法律糾紛一切與本站無關。
2. 假如網友發表之內容涉及侵權,而損及您的利益,請立即通知版主刪除。
3. 請勿批評中華民國元首及政府或批評各政黨,是藍是綠本站無權干涉,但這裡不是政治性論壇!